Altered AI
Altered AI transforms recorded or live voice into a range of professional AI voice styles — age, gender, accent and tone. Used by voice actors to produce more voice range and by content creators who want a polished professional voice without hiring talent.
Vocal Remover
Vocal Remover uses AI to split a song into its vocal and instrumental stems quickly, with no sign-up. Useful for karaoke, remixes, sampling and music production.
